Drainage Pump Installation in Pompano Beach, FL
Drainage pump installation services involve setting up systems designed to remove excess water from areas such as basements, crawl spaces, or yards. These systems help prevent flooding and water damage by efficiently directing water away from a property’s foundation. Projects may include installing sump pumps, sewage ejector pumps, or drainage pumps for landscaping and yard drainage solutions. Property owners typically want to understand the different types of pumps available, how they work, and which system best suits their property’s specific drainage needs.
Before requesting drainage pump installation, homeowners should consider factors like the property's water drainage challenges, the location where the pump will be installed, and the level of water volume the system needs to handle. It’s also helpful to understand the maintenance requirements of different pump types and whether additional components, such as backup power sources, are recommended. Proper assessment ensures the selected drainage system effectively manages water flow and protects the property from potential water-related issues.

Drainage Pump Installation Questions
What types of drainage pumps are typically installed? Common options include sump pumps, sewage pumps, and effluent pumps, chosen based on property needs and drainage challenges.
Where are drainage pumps usually installed? They are typically installed in basements, crawl spaces, or outdoor areas to manage excess water and prevent flooding.
How can I tell if a drainage pump is needed? Signs include frequent flooding, persistent dampness, or water accumulation in low-lying areas of the property.
What should property owners consider before installation? Proper assessment of drainage issues and selecting the right pump size and type are important for effective water management.
